Dilithium has unveiled a new Content Adapter iPhone (News - Alert) solution that will offer live video and VOD streaming support for the iPhone OS 3.0.
Dilithium deals in high-quality multimedia delivery over mobile and broadband networks to any device.
Officials at the company claim the new streaming solution will allow users to view video clips streamed to their iPhone and the DCA works on Wi-Fi, WiMax, 3G, or 3.5G (HSDPA) networks, allowing live and pre-recorded clips to be viewed in a wide range of video formats. In addition, it can perform on-the-fly and on-demand media format and codec adaptation.
Dilithium (News - Alert) said that with video traffic over mobile networks touching record levels, operators are looking for solutions that will adapt to this traffic increase but also minimize the costs of network expansion.
With this offering, the company is providing more preference to differentiated services so that their customers have the option to choose the level of subscription or the quality of their pay-per-view without requiring the additional processing and storage burden of maintaining multiple formats of each content asset.
In addition, the new streaming solution can gracefully reduce the bandwidth required to deliver video to devices and its patented transcoding and transrating techniques allow it to adjust and exploit the capabilities of the iPhone.
